Output 12e34dc0781ea6e3e0c151ddce0d0d25e6ad8c286fa5244f8c68f53745eaf13a:5

value
913314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f786c4370465628f193b3e72b811df9bd33e88 OP_EQUAL
address
39oRurziMx2dpFCUWNuKgJqSdUiD98x9EL
transaction
12e34dc0781ea6e3e0c151ddce0d0d25e6ad8c286fa5244f8c68f53745eaf13a
spent
true